Created By Authors sick and tired of Jumping Through Publishers’ Hoops

In 2005, Mark Coker chose to co-author a novel about detergent operas along with his then-girlfriend Lesleyann. She was a former reporter for “Soap Opera Weekly,” in addition to their manuscript (titled “Boob Tube”) had been filled with satirical understanding of the realm of daytime television. The happy couple believed it would be a fun task, nevertheless converted into a crusade getting published.

After querying a lot of organizations, they eventually protected representation from a high literary broker in nyc. But publishers just weren’t certain. No significant publisher would get an opportunity on the guide because past soap opera-themed books hadn’t sold really.

By 2007, Mark along with his partner believed disillusioned from the commercially motivated posting industry and became determined to obtain an effective way to obtain publication on shelves — though it actually was on virtual shelves.

“we thought there would have to be an easier way,” Mark stated in his bio. “I made the decision ebooks may possibly provide the road toward democratizing publishing.”

Realizing numerous authors encountered alike barriers to posting, Mark made a decision to implement his technology back ground to fix an antiquated book-publishing process. Getting rejected didn’t get him down — it motivated him generate Smashwords, a platform dedicated to giving authors a cost-free solution to self-publish.

“i needed to give every blogger in the arena the freedom and chance to distribute,” he stated, “and that I desired to offer readers the freedom to determine what was really worth reading.”

Publishing & Distributing Over 420,000 e-books throughout Genres

Smashwords touts themselves given that world’s largest distributor of indie e-books, with more than 420,000 titles from over 120,000 authors and writers. Authors on this web site take pleasure in the luxury of placing the price to their ebooks plus incorporating discounts to attract visitors.

Smashwords’ authors supply full power over the sample and marketing and advertising of one’s own work. Beginners can reference the Smashwords Style Guide for step by step guidelines on exactly how to format a manuscript on the internet site.

It is rather simple, no technical knowledge is needed, and obtaining begun is just as as simple signing up, formatting your own manuscript precisely, clicking “Publish,” and publishing your own manuscript. It’s also possible to add a Smashwords interview supply your audience an idea of the back ground and expertise.

When you’re ready to create, your own electronic book is distributed to Apple iBooks, Barnes and Noble, Scribd, Kobo, Gardners, Overdrive, also significant retailers. The author can choose where exactly the electronic book goes, but, needless to say, Smashwords recommends delivering it to as many spots as you are able to.

Whenever you deliver your electronic book through Smashwords, your book places on virtual racks not simply in the U.S., additionally within most of the countries where Smashwords’ retail partners work. Because of these partnerships, your ebooks arise within countless more compact retail outlets and access a huge number of public libraries globally.

“The best way to build your publications as ‘findable’ as possible,” Jim said, “is to put your books in every the locations where readers go to discover books. That includes stores and general public libraries.”

Tools just like the Pricing Manager and Smashwords discount management provide you with the possibility to personalize your guide further, so you can price and advertise because see fit. “you are in total control,” Jim stated of Smashwords writers, “and you should make between 60per cent and 80percent of the e-book’s listing cost as your royalty.” The list pricing is the price the author establishes on for ebook.
